Background

  • Domain: Composed of three domains: N-terminal modulating domain, DNA-binding domain, and C-terminal steroid-binding domain.
  • Function: Nuclear hormone receptor regulating eukaryotic gene expression, affecting cellular proliferation and differentiation in target tissues.
  • Polymorphism: Genetic variations in ESR1 correlate with bone mineral density (BMD). Low BMD increases risk of osteoporotic fracture.
  • PTM: Glycosylated (contains N-acetylglucosamine, probably O-linked); phosphorylated by cyclin A/CDK2 to enhance transcriptional activity.
  • Similarity: Member of the nuclear hormone receptor family (NR3 subfamily); contains one nuclear receptor DNA-binding domain.
  • Subunit: Interacts with multiple proteins including SLC30A9, ESR2, NCOA3/5/6, NCOA7, PHB2, PELP1, UBE1C, AKAP13, CUEDC2, KDM5A, SMARD1, HEXIM1, MAP1S, PBXIP1, MUC1 (estradiol-stimulated), DNTTIP2, FAM120B, UIMC1, TXNRD1 isoform 4, MLL2, and ATAD2 (estradiol-enhanced interaction).
